Digital pharma supply chain

Digitalization continues to transform the pharmaceutical industry. Step-by-step and in the face of the Covid-19 crisis and upcoming supply pressures, the recent Digitalization and its impact on the pharmaceutical supply chain online round table webinar hosted by SkyCell AG, with participation of our CRO Nina Nilsson, together with SkyCell’s Business Development Director Radek Samsonowicz, Ruud van der Geer, MSD and Richard Peck, AstraZeneca, guided an engaging discussion on technological solutions to maintain safe distribution.

The road to digital success in pharma

The webinar explored what digitalization means for leading pharmaceuticals organizations and offered insights on how to implement digital efficiencies and inform the future of medical supply chains.

In addition, the experts examined and proposed 5 ways to progress when building a more digitalized supply chain and a practical view to implement a digitally enabled supply chain for pharma organizations.

Turn days into seconds at clinical sites worldwide

The effective monitoring of temperature throughout the supply chain is of paramount importance in ensuring the safe and protocol-compliant conduct of a clinical trial. Each deviation causes the progress of the product along the supply chain to grind to a halt as checks are conducted to make sure it is still suitable to be dispensed.

Can You Rely on the Results from Your Clinical Trials?

The success of a clinical trial depends on the reliability of its data. Many investigational drugs are sensitive to temperature, and any temperature deviation can affect their quality and, in the worst case, patient safety. Automated and integrated temperature monitoring solutions help secure data quality, support compliance, and speed up the delivery of new medicines to patients.
